Abstract
Background and objectives: Garlic and its number of preparations are known to be effective for treatment of dyslipidemia, but the data about the specific active constituents of the garlic on the possible therapeutic value is scarce. Therefore, the aim of this research was to evaluate the role of garlic oil (GO) and its active element, diallyl disulphide (DADS) for obviating dyslipidemia in animal model.Entities:

Lipid parameters.
| Groups | TG | TC | HDL | LDH | AI |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| NC | 68.28 ± 1.22 | 81.19 ± 1.21 | 34.89 ± 1.22 | 68.87 ± 1.66 | 1.97 ± 0.09 |
| NGOL | 61.22 ± 2.22* | 69.22 ± 1.22** | 39.98 ± 1.18* | 57.54 ± 1.77* | 1.43 ± 0.04*** |
| NGOH | 49.28 ± 1.33** | 59.24 ± 1.23** | 44.55 ± 1.66*** | 49.88 ± 1.55*** | 1.11 ± 0.03*** |
| NDADSL | 62.11 ± 1.45* | 70.54 ± 1.32** | 38.99 ± 1.44* | 59.99 ± 1.43* | 1.53 ± 0.09*** |
| NDADSH | 54.32 ± 1.11** | 63.28 ± 1.11** | 41.87 ± 1.47*** | 51.11 ± 1.32** | 1.22 ± 0.31*** |
| HFDC | 108.22 ± 1.28aaa | 132.35 ± 1.32aaa | 29.55 ± 1.88aa | 122.23 ± 1.82aaa | 4.13 ± 0.31aaa |
| HFGOL | 89.11 ± 1.11** | 98.24 ± 1.80** | 36.32 ± 1.58*** | 86.16 ± 1.47*** | 2.37 ± 0.20*** |
| HFGOH | 74.32 ± 1.99*** | 88.23 ± 1.65*** | 48.98 ± 1.65*** | 63.20 ± 1.45*** | 1.29 ± 0.12*** |
| HFDADSL | 91.26 ± 1.56** | 112.40 ± 1.16** | 37.65 ± 1.53** | 91.99 ± 1.44*** | 2.44 ± 0.26*** |
| HFDADSH | 79.22 ± 1.26*** | 94.28 ± 1.098** | 45.76 ± 1.46*** | 74.25 ± 1.32*** | 1.62 ± 0.22*** |
Lipid parameters measured in mg/kg; Values are given as mean ± SEM of eight rats; diallyl disulfide (DADS); NC: normal control; NGOL: normal Garlic oil low dose (50 mg/kg); NGOH: normal Garlic oil high dose (100 mg/kg); NDADSL: normal DADS low dose (4.47 mg/kg); NDADSH: normal DADS high dose (8.94 mg/kg); HFDC: high fat diet control; HFGOL: high fat Garlic oil low dose (50 mg/kg); HFGOH: high fat Garlic oil high dose (100 mg/kg); HFDADSL: high fat DADS low dose (4.47 mg/kg); HFDADSH: high fat DADS high dose (8.94 mg/kg); *P < 0.05; **P < 0.01 and ***P < 0.001 normal diet fed treated groups Vs normal fat diet control and high fat diet treated Vs high fat diet control respectively. aaaP < 0.001 NFD control Vs HFD control.
